vscode运行vue项目无法识别npm
时间: 2025-06-20 10:15:28 浏览: 19
在解决 VS Code 中 Vue 项目无法识别 npm 的问题时,可以从以下几个方面入手:
### 1. 检查 Node.js 和 NPM 是否已安装
确保本地环境中已经正确安装了 Node.js 和 NPM。可以通过命令行输入以下命令来验证版本号是否存在:
```bash
node -v
npm -v
```
如果未返回有效的版本号,则需要先下载并安装最新版的 Node.js[^4]。
### 2. 配置全局路径环境变量
有时即使安装了 NPM,在某些情况下可能由于 PATH 环境变量配置不全而导致工具不可用。可以尝试将 NPM 安装目录手动加入到系统的 PATH 变量中。通常该目录位于 `C:\Users\<YourUsername>\AppData\Roaming\npm` 或 `/usr/local/bin/`(对于 macOS/Linux 用户)。完成后重启终端或重新加载 shell profile 文件以使更改生效[^5]。
### 3. 更新 VS Code 设置中的 JavaScript 路径
打开 Visual Studio Code 的设置文件 settings.json 并添加如下内容指定 node_modules/.bin 下面的脚本作为可执行程序之一:
```json
{
"terminal.integrated.env.windows": {
"PATH": "${workspaceFolder}/node_modules/.bin;${env:PATH}"
}
}
```
此操作允许你在集成终端里直接调用通过 npm install --save-dev 命令获取来的包及其附属 CLI 工具而无需额外声明它们的具体位置[^6]。
### 4. 清理缓存重试构建过程
删除 package-lock.json 文件以及 ./node_modules 文件夹后再运行一次完整的依赖项重建流程可能会有所帮助:
```bash
rm -rf node_modules package-lock.json
npm cache clean --force
npm install
```
以上方法应该能够有效处理大部分关于 vscode vue project npm not recognized 类型的问题。
阅读全文
相关推荐

















